Mortgage Rates Decline to 6.76%

Mortgage Rates Decline to 6.76%

Freddie Mac Mortgage Rates—May 1, 2025 What happened to mortgage rates this week The Freddie Mac rate on a 30-year mortgage ticked lower this week, easing 5 basis points, to 6.76%. This marks the second consecutive week of modest declines, but rates still remain stubbornly elevated. Rates at the beginning of May are notably higherRead …

April 2025 Housing Market Trends Report-Realtor.com Research

April 2025 Housing Market Trends Report-Realtor.com Research

– The inventory of homes for sale rose 30.6% year-over-year, marking the 18th consecutive month of inventory growth. Inventory surpassed April 2020 levels–hitting a new post-pandemic high. – The total number of unsold homes, including those under contract, was up 19.8% compared to last year. – Pending home sales- homes under contract- fell 3.2% comparedRead …
